Access-o-Mania

Access-Forum (Deutsch/German) => Access Programmierung => Thema gestartet von: Klingon 33 am August 30, 2011, 08:48:29

Titel: VBA Programmfenster
Beitrag von: Klingon 33 am August 30, 2011, 08:48:29
Hallo,

ich habe eine Neuinstallation von meinem PC hinter mich gebracht. Seit dem hat sich das Eingabeverhalten im VBA Fenster verändert.
Habe ich vorher erst die ganze Codezeile eingegeben hat VBA beim Verlassen der Zeile dann gezeigt, wo ich einen Fehler gemacht habe. Jetzt prüft er bereits bei der Eingabe der Zeichen den Code, Das ist aber ehr nicht so schön (doof) denn er versetzt dann z.B den Curser automatisch und bringt alles durcheinander. Leider habe ich bisher nicht den Knopf zum umschalten gefunden. Hat da jemand eine Idee??

mfg

???
Titel: Re: VBA Programmfenster
Beitrag von: Jonny am August 30, 2011, 09:55:46
Hallo,
gut das du auch dieses Problem hast. Das taucht bei mir auch manchmal auf (seltsam nicht immer).
Bei mir wurde aber nichts neu installiert.
Ich war bislang der Annahme das ich irgendwie auf mein Touchfeld gekommen bin.

PS: nicht böse sein weil ich geschreiben habe das es gut ist das du das Problem hast.

Gruß

Johann
Titel: Re: VBA Programmfenster
Beitrag von: MzKlMu am August 30, 2011, 09:58:51
Hallo,
die Einstellung findet man in den Optionen ds VBA Editors.
Titel: Re: VBA Programmfenster
Beitrag von: Klingon 33 am August 30, 2011, 10:30:14
erst mal danke für das Mitleid.
Wenn ich im Break modus bin macht er das nicht. (also wenn eine Zeile gelb makiert ist)
In den Optionen habe ich schon wild umhergeknipst. hat aber keine Auswirkungen gehabt.

Hilfe bitte
Titel: Re: VBA Programmfenster
Beitrag von: DF6GL am August 30, 2011, 10:46:03
Hallo,

Du hast nicht zufällig ein Formular mit aktivem Timer-Ereignis geöffnet oder in Behandlung?
Titel: Re: VBA Programmfenster
Beitrag von: Klingon 33 am August 30, 2011, 12:30:04
Ich sage ja immer wieder: Der Franz ist der Beste!

Dann habe ich gleich noch eine Frage: Ich habe ein Formular, welches ich als Hauptformular laufen lassen will. Alle Anderen Formulare laufen als PopUp Forms. Wenn ich jetzt mal eine Tabelle öffne und diese als nicht Maximal anzeigen lasse (Mittlerer Knopf im Rahmen) dann wird auch das Hauptfenster verkleinert.
Ich habe bisher aber noch keinen Weg gefunden dieses Ereignis abzufangen und das Formular Auf Maximize zu halten. Hat da jemand eine Idee? Ein PopUp ist nicht das Richtige weil es auf unterschiedlichen Monitoren anders dargestellt wird.

mfg
Titel: Re: VBA Programmfenster
Beitrag von: DF6GL am August 30, 2011, 13:32:30
Hallo,

m. W. ist es nicht möglich, ein MDI_Fenster maximiert und ein anderes gleichzeitig nicht maximiert darzustellen.
Man könnte aber das  Fenster lediglich auf die Maße des Access_Fensters einstellen und so annähernd "maximieren".


"Hat da jemand eine Idee? Ein PopUp ist nicht das Richtige weil es auf unterschiedlichen Monitoren anders dargestellt wird."

??  Meinst Du die Abmasse auf dem Monitor?  Du kannst ja die Maße des Popup-Fensters anpassen indem Du mittes GetSystemmetrics  die Auflösung ausliest.

http://dbwiki.net/wiki/VBA_Tipp:_Bildschirmaufl%C3%B6sung_ermitteln
Titel: Re: VBA Programmfenster
Beitrag von: Klingon 33 am August 30, 2011, 13:52:59
ich werde mir die Sache mal genauer anschauen. Danke erst mal für den Tipp